The Rules and Expectations:
- At the DM's discretion, players may suggest using any rules published in the 2nd edition of AD&D. Please reference the book and section as clearly as possible. Otherwise, I'll offer alternatives or house rules to achieve the desired effect or intent.
- Please make posts as concise as possible. While some scenarios require lengthy descriptions, brevity is the key to success in play-by-post games.
- This adventure has a scripted plot line with clear objectives and a designated time limit. The DM is obligated to advise players when PC actions may jeopardize their objectives or time limits. These will be discussed later.
- Players should remain in character as much as possible but may add out of game comments using the out-of-game tags or simply separating comments in parenthesis with (OOG: ...)
- Party size: (average) three to six characters
add a character background and description. - Add a physical description and short background to your character. Both need not be more than a short paragraph giving your character some discernible physical description, a plausible history, and some hint at goals that align with the overall plot line.
- Average character level: 2.5, meaning the overall average for characters should be around midway between 2nd and 3rd level.
- Danger level: High, this is expected to be lethal, especially for the temple staff
- Terrain: Country temple and burial grounds with many obstacles
- Magic: High level spell casters are rare and elusive.
